Ground Chicken Taco Meat

A healthy, flavorful alternative to traditional takeout or those store-bought seasoning packets. Made with a homemade taco seasoning blend, tomato paste, and chicken stock, it creates juicy taco meat that's perfect for tacos, taco bowls, lettuce wraps, or meal prep. It's naturally gluten-free and dairy-free.

Servings 4

Ingredients
 

  • 1 lb ground chicken
  • 2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on smoked paprika or ¾ teaspoon regular + ¼ teaspoon cumin if you don't have smoked
  • ½ teaspoon dried oregano
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on onion powder
  • ¾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on tomato paste
  • cup chicken stock
  • 1 -2 teaspoon freshly squeezed lime juice
  • 1 tablespoon avocado oil olive oil works

Instructions
 

  •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Add the chicken and break it into small pieces using a wooden spoon or a meat chopper.
  • Cook until the chicken is cooked through, about 5-8 minutes, and the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
  • Add the spices and tomato paste. Cook for 2 minutes, stirring constantly.
  • Pour in the chicken stock and stir to combine. Simmer gently, about 2-3 minutes until the stock is heated through and the chicken is nice and saucy.
  • Finish with the freshly squeezed lime juice and enjoy!
